CINDERELLA'S MAGIC QUICHE 
2 c. shredded Swiss cheese (8 oz.)
2 tbsp. flour
1 1/2 c. half & half
4 eggs, slightly beaten
3/4 c. chopped ham, that's been cooked
1/2 tsp. salt
Dash of pepper
9-inch unbaked pie shell

(You may use 3/4 cup chopped shrimp in place of ham.) Toss cheese in flour. Add half and half, eggs, ham or shrimp and seasonings. Mix well. Pour in pie shell. Bake at 350 degrees in preheated oven for 55 to 60 minutes or until set. You can also add 1 1/2 cups shredded zucchini. To make 2 (9 inch) pies increase half and half to 2 cups.
